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2004.04.04;
Скачать: CL | DM;

Вниз

как использовать транзакции с ADO ?   Найти похожие ветки 

 
senya   (2004-03-02 12:26) [0]

Привет мастера!
Использую компоненты с закладки ADO
Нужно внести изменения в несколько таблиц базы Access
Для того, чтобы внести во вторую таблицу, необходимо чтобы данные были в первой таблице (связь тама)
А в первой они сохраняются тока при выходе из программы.
Подскажите как сделать?


 
YurikGl ©   (2004-03-02 12:29) [1]

Работаю с Access через ADO, таких проблем не возникало. Опиши, как добавляешь записи (через Grid, Insert...)


 
KSergey ©   (2004-03-02 12:30) [2]

1.При чем тут транзакции?
2.Это все из одной программы? Как-то странно, чтобы "А в первой они сохраняются тока при выходе из программы."


 
senya   (2004-03-02 12:31) [3]

YurikGl ©   (02.03.04 12:29) [1]
записи добавляю типа
Query.SQL.Add("insert into aaa (field1) values (:field1)");


 
sniknik ©   (2004-03-02 12:32) [4]

если вводиш транзакцию постарайся чтобы время между открытием ее и подтверждением было минимальным. это правило.
а для того что (по смыслу вопроса) ты задумал использовать транзакции нельзя, (понял так что изменения делаются по ходу работы программы а подтверждение сохранения при выходе?) лутше сохранять изменения во временных таблицах а при выходе, переписывать в основные, вот тут уже в рамках транзакции.


 
KSergey ©   (2004-03-02 12:46) [5]

Query.SQL.Add("insert into aaa (field1) values (:field1)");

Это весь код "добавления", или вызов Query.ExecSQL подразумевается? Или его нет?



Страницы: 1 вся ветка

Текущий архив: 2004.04.04;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.048 c
1-1079528836
Vera
2004-03-17 16:07
2004.04.04
вопрос по Delphi


9-1064730219
GigoVich
2003-09-28 10:23
2004.04.04
TWebBrowser - к вопросу автоматизации: не хочу из инета или фаила


14-1078458896
Рамиль
2004-03-05 06:54
2004.04.04
Вирусы


1-1079431499
Alex Shulg
2004-03-16 13:04
2004.04.04
MessageBox & mb_Help ???


8-1069512904
Юрий Ж.
2003-11-22 17:55
2004.04.04
Спецификация *.avi файла?